The dry adiabatic rate, characterized by rising unsaturated air, can be expressed as a temperature change of _____ Celsius for every 1000 meters (note, using the metric system).

Answer:

10 °C

Based on the atmospheric conditions, unsaturated air cools at a constant rate of 10 °C per 1000 meters of ascent, meanwhile saturated air cools at a slower rate above the lifting condensation level due to the release of latent heat for the wet adiabatic rate.
